Should I?

Folks,

I have found a very good offer on a D50 on ebay. The catch here is that it says it is:

1. Nikon USA Factory Demo
2. All USA Model Camera and Lenses
3. Mint Condition

The explanation given for the 'factory demo' is as follows and I quote the website:
What is a Nikon Factory Demo?
In most cases a Nikon Factory Demo is a unit that has been used as a Nikon display piece or as a "Salesman's Sample". They have never been owned by a consumer and have minimal to no use. Each unit is individually checked and tested before it is shipped to us from Nikon. Where some may have small marks or slight imperfections in the finish, it is important to note that the unit is in brand new operating condition and is covered by Cameta Camera's warranty for one full year on all parts and labor.


What do you say? Is it good, not good, forget it... plus I might add, they give these with the camera also
  • Nikon 18-55mm AF-S DX Zoom Lens with 1 Year Warranty
  • Nikon 70-300mm Zoom Lens with 1 Year Warranty
  • Microfiber Cleaning Cloth
  • 1-Year Subscription to PCPhoto Magazine
  • 30 Free High Quality Prints and Enlargements

Please advice.

Re: Should I?

1) I doubt the warranty will be valid unless it's worldwide - i'm think I read US ones where not. In fact I think this warranty (on the body at least) is the auctioneers warranty which means shipping it back to the US.
2) The subcription to the mag is probably US only. - Checked - it is.
3) The 70-300mm is does not have a macro function. At a minimum focussing distance of 1.5m it's practically useless for macro work. (i know, i have one)

It's currently at just over £330 which while cheap, remember that it's gonna go up from that, add 10% import duty then a further 17.5% VAT to the final cost (i think that's the arithmatic)

Re: Should I?

Quote:
Originally Posted by sbtm
Apart from not having the macro function, is it a good lense?

well. on paper not really.

I'm pretty noob at all this stuff and to be honest I don't find much of a problem with it.

At f/5.6 @ 300mm it's a bit on the slow side. However I believe you tend to get more than 2 days of sunshine a year so as long is you are in a well lit envirionment I doubt you'd even notice the problem.

It's slower than the 18-55mm kit lens at focussing, although that is probably due to the fact it has a wider range to focus on.

Mine is quite noisy. Especially compared to the 18-55mm kit lens.

other that those relativly minor niggles it's not bad at all. Especially given the price.


At the end of the day it depends on what you are shooting, but as a summary, forget this lens if you're trying to freeze fast moving things in low light.
